There will be a 4 hour power outage in the described areas in the daytime of November 5, 2015. It will begin at 8:00 a.m. Thursday morning and last until approximately 12:00 noon Thursday.

The outage will affect all Okanogan County PUD customers in the following area:

  • Maple Hall to Conconully.

For all residents using medical equipment requiring electrical power, you will need to make provisions for a 4 hour power outage.

This outage is needed to make repairs on the 25kV main distribution line caused from the recent fire. The PUD appreciates your patience and regrets any inconvenience this outage may cause.
